California Highway Closed Due to Sinkhole

A highway in Half Moon Bay, California, was closed indefinitely on Thursday, January 12, due to a sinkhole.

Footage from the California Department of Transportation (Caltrans) shows the sinkhole on SR-92, which shut down traffic in both directions.

SR-92 had been partially closed on Wednesday due to a dip in the road, according to Caltrans. Credit: Caltrans District 4 via Storyful
